Are Jaw Fillers Suitable For All Face Shapes In London

Jawline Filler Suitability

Determining the suitability of jawline fillers for a particular face shape can be complex. While jaw filler injections offer the potential to enhance facial contours and create a more defined appearance, individual results vary based on factors such as facial structure, bone structure, skin elasticity, and desired outcomes.

Oval Face

For those with an oval face, jawline fillers can be a fantastic option for enhancing their already balanced features.

Oval faces are characterized by their gentle curves and harmonious proportions, making them well-suited to subtle enhancements. Jaw fillers can accentuate the natural definition of the jawline, creating a more sculpted and chiseled appearance without overwhelming the face’s overall symmetry.

Round Face

Individuals with round faces may find jawline fillers beneficial for adding definition and creating a more angular look. Round faces tend to have softer lines and a fuller cheeks, so strategically placed fillers can help elongate the jawline and create the illusion of a slimmer face.

However, it’s crucial to work with an experienced and skilled practitioner who understands the nuances of facial anatomy and can tailor the treatment accordingly. Overfilling the jawline on a round face could potentially accentuate its roundness rather than creating the desired effect.

Square Face

Square faces are characterized by strong, angular features, including a wide forehead, prominent cheekbones, and a defined jawline. For individuals with square faces, jawline fillers can be used strategically to soften the angles and create a more balanced look.

While a square face already possesses a well-defined jawline, subtle enhancements with filler can help to round out the edges and create a more feminine or less severe appearance. It’s important to avoid excessive filling, which could make the face appear overly wide or mask the natural angles.

A skilled injector will carefully assess your facial structure and discuss your desired outcome to determine the appropriate amount and placement of filler for optimal results.

Heart-Shaped Face

For those with a heart-shaped face, jawline fillers can be a great way to balance out the features. Heart-shaped faces are characterized by a wider forehead that tapers down to a narrower chin. Jaw fillers can help to create a more defined jawline and subtly broaden the lower part of the face, thus achieving better facial harmony.

It’s important to note that the amount and placement of filler will be tailored to each individual’s unique features and desired outcome. Overfilling the jawline on a heart-shaped face could potentially accentuate the width difference between the forehead and chin, making the heart shape more pronounced.

Long/Oblong Face

Long or oblong faces are characterized by their length being greater than their width. Jawline fillers can be beneficial for balancing these features by adding volume to the jawline and creating the illusion of a shorter, wider face.

Potential Side Effects

While jaw fillers offer numerous aesthetic benefits, it’s crucial to be aware of potential side effects. These can range from mild and temporary to more serious complications.

Common side effects include swelling, bruising, redness, tenderness, and discomfort at the injection site. These typically subside within a few days or weeks.

In rare cases, more significant side effects may occur, such as infection, allergic reactions, or changes in skin sensation. It’s essential to choose a qualified and experienced injector who uses sterile techniques and high-quality products to minimize the risk of complications.

It is also important to follow your practitioner’s post-treatment instructions carefully to promote healing and prevent potential issues.

These may include avoiding strenuous activity, applying ice packs, and protecting the treated area from sun exposure.

If you experience any unusual or persistent symptoms after jaw filler treatment, contact your injector immediately.
